The Affidavit by Parent to Prove Date of Birth of Child and Parentage is a crucial form used to establish a child's date of birth and parentage for the purpose of receiving benefits from the Social Security Administration. This affidavit requires the parent to provide details such as the child's name, date of birth, and birthplace, confirming the relationship between the parent and child. It is particularly important for individuals who are applying for child disability benefits, as it serves as supporting documentation. To fill out this form, the parent must complete all fields accurately and have it notarized to validate the information provided. Key features include spaces for personal identification and the notary's signature, emphasizing the necessity of official acknowledgment. You can apply for retirement benefits up to 4 months before you want to start receiving your benefits. Even if you are not ready to retire, you still should sign up for Medicare 3 months before your 65th birthday.

Visit a local office Fill out the Application for a Social Security Card (Form SS-5) (PDF) and bring it to a local office along with unexpired identification and proof of the correct birth date, such as your U.S. birth certificate.

If you want to correct or update your name or date of birth on your Social Security record, you must apply for a corrected Social Security card.

Social Security benefits are not prorated. They start the month following the birthday. The schedule, ing to AARP, follows this rule: When the birth date falls between the 1st and 10th of the month, the payment is issued on the second Wednesday of the month following the birthday month.
